SynopsisThe long-awaited and much-anticipated next installment of the award-winning The Elder Scrolls franchise is here. Now, the expansive, open world that forever revolutionized the face of the fantasy epic leads you deeper into the combat, the magic and the myth than you've ever been before. This time, you don't just play as a character, you truly become whomever it is you wish to be — and have the freedom to do anything you can possibly imagine. This follow-up to the 2006 Game of the Year, The Elder Scrolls IV: Oblivion, offers stunning graphics and a gripping storyline that immerses you in the game from the moment you turn it on. Are you ready to unroll the Scroll and let the journey begin? Imagine rolling clouds, rugged mountains, bustling cities, lush fields and crumbling dungeons. Imagine ancient dragons beholding secrets so powerful they could transform your future. Elder Scrolls V: Skyrim immerses you in the engrossing world of the franchise you already know and love with more realism, more choice and more intensity than ever before. Featuring a new game engine that brings every tiny environmental aspect to life in blistering detail and AI that brings you close to your allies — and your enemies — Skyrim blurs the line between your world and that of the game. An all-new character engine opens wider an already vast virtual world, putting every decision, every action and every consequence entirely in your hands as you arm yourself with hundreds of new weapons, abilities and spells. Developed by Bethesda Game Studios, the creators of the 2008 Game of the Year, Fallout 3, this immaculate fifth chapter challenges your skills, immerses your mind and will forever change the way you view gaming. Conclusion:
The soundtrack, story, characters, emersion factor, which is you feel attached to the world, was all much greater in Morrowind, but in this one is it just lacking something. This game is still a good game, but I was looking for the Morrowind feel like I got years ago in 2006 when I bought it. I felt that the world in Morrowind was real, I felt like I worked for the skills I earned, and I felt like my blood, sweat, and tears went into Morrowind. I believe I spent close to 80 hours finishing the main story on Morrowind, but it was worth every hour to finish the epic story. Compared to Morrowind's story this game is below Morrowind standards, but it is still worthy of the title Elder Scrolls. The game is not done, there are still exspansion that could be made and this game could end up being as good or better then its predicessors, but until then is gets only 4/5 from me.

Skyrim is just the best video game I have ever played. The graphics and storyline are beyond awesome. Beware though. To experience the highest graphics settings, Ultra, you will need a serious graphics card to run Skyrim at the highest settings. Luckily, I was in the market for a new laptop. I had to send one HP dv7 laptop back because it only ran it am Medium even though I bought the top discrete graphics card they offered. I eventually bought an Asus G74SX-AH1 with the 3Gb Nvidia GeForce GTX560M card for about $1440, two hundred dollars more than the HP. I learned the hard way to always know the model number of the graphics card and specifically look up if it can play the newest game before purchase. Higher graphics card model numbers DO NOT mean that they have higher capability. I found this link useful to compare high end graphics cards: http://www.videocardbenchmark.net/high_end_gpus.html
I had to look around to find a laptop within my budget that could play Skyrim on its highest graphics settings. Finding a capable desktop would have been easier since most laptop graphics cards are part of their motherboard and not upgradeable later. You must have higher end hardware to play Skyrim at its full potential. The scenery is just beautiful. I'm hooked.

This is one of the best games I have ever played. Comparing with "Oblivion" this one is so much greater. There are both newer and fewer skills than "Oblivion" and the level up process is more like the most recent "Fallout" games. However, the depth that the skills give you is amazing. For instance, in the previous "Elder Scrolls" games, you had the armorer skill. In this game, you have the smithing skill, which in my opinion is so much better since it allows you to actually create and upgrade your weapons and armor.
There are infinite quest generators for most of the guilds in the game, the only exception being the mage's guild and perhaps the Civil War faction. The main quest lines for these guilds may be shorter than you are used to, but they make up for that with the infinite quest generators that continue to let you do what you want in those quests. The thieve's guild has been upgraded to a higher depth than it had previously and has so much more to offer if you spend time to get it fully functioning.
The combat system is so much better than "Oblivion" as well. You have dual wielding capabilities, which includes spells. You can dual wield any spell or one-handed weapon. This is really cool also when using weapons and you use a "killing" moves which are cool to watch.
If you liked any of the previous "Elder Scrolls" games, or even if you liked the "Fallout" games, I believe that you will enjoy this game. It is a little glitchy at times, but that can easily be fixed for the most part on the computer by using the console. Good luck and happy playing!
